Performs classical multidimensional scaling using cmdscale()

Usage

tidy_mds_classical(dist_mat, ndim = 2, add_rownames = TRUE)

Arguments

dist_mat

A distance matrix (dist object)

ndim

Number of dimensions (default: 2)

add_rownames

Preserve row names from distance matrix (default: TRUE)

Value

A list of class "tidy_mds" containing:

  • config: tibble of MDS coordinates

  • stress: NA (not applicable for classical MDS)

  • gof: goodness-of-fit (proportion of variance retained)

  • eigenvalues: numeric vector of eigenvalues

  • method: "Classical MDS"

  • model: the cmdscale result
